Key Responsibilities of a Construction Estimator - Public Works - Roseville, CA
Cost Estimation: Analyze architectural drawings, specifications, and project scopes to determine accurate material, labor, and equipment costs for each project phase.
Bid Preparation: Prepare detailed and competitive bids that align with project requirements and client expectations, ensuring bids are submitted within established deadlines.
Vendor and Subcontractor Relations: Collaborate with vendors and subcontractors to solicit quotes, negotiate prices, and build strong working relationships to secure the best possible rates and terms.
Budget Analysis: Assist in developing and reviewing project budgets, tracking expenses, and identifying potential cost-saving measures to maintain project profitability.
Quantity Takeoffs: Conduct precise quantity takeoffs for materials, labor, and other resources required for project execution.
Value Engineering: Propose value engineering alternatives to enhance project cost efficiency while maintaining quality standards.
Risk Assessment: Identify potential project risks and uncertainties, considering factors that may impact costs and timelines, and contribute to risk mitigation strategies.
Document Management: Maintain organized and up-to-date records of all estimation-related documents, including drawings, specifications, quotes, and correspondence.
